Test results for armeabi, berry0, crypto_aead/ifeedaes128n104v1

[Page version: 20250206 00:27:24]

Measurements for armeabi, berry0, crypto_aead Test results for armeabi, berry0, crypto_aead Test results for crypto_aead/ifeedaes128n104v1
Computer: berry0
Microarchitecture: armeabi; ARM1176 (410fb767)
Architecture: armeabi
CPU ID: unknown CPU ID
SUPERCOP version: 20240909
Operation: crypto_aead
Primitive: ifeedaes128n104v1
TimeObject sizeTest sizeImplementationCompilerBenchmark dateSUPERCOP version
129148917504 1055 17638404 1439 1000T:refclang -march=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
136029217444 1055 17638400 1439 1000T:refclang -mcpu=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
169533716808 1056 17636655 1412 992T:refgcc -march=native -mtune=native -O3 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
174587915932 1055 17641956 1439 992T:refclang -march=native -O2 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
27271996292 1055 17630418 1435 992T:refclang -march=native -Os -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
27700705680 1056 17623875 1412 992T:refgcc -march=native -mtune=native -O2 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
28076814808 1056 17622019 1404 992T:refgcc -march=native -mtune=native -Os -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
28912406004 1055 17629798 1435 992T:refclang -march=native -O -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all2024100620240909
30269855436 1056 17623418 1408 992T:refgcc -march=native -mtune=native -O -fwrapv -fPIC -fPIE -gdwarf-4 -Wall2024100620240909

Compiler output


encrypt.c: encrypt.c: In function 'crypto_aead_ifeedaes128n104v1_ref_timingleaks_decrypt':
encrypt.c: encrypt.c:407:19: warning: variable 'LastCiphertextBlock' set but not used [-Wunused-but-set-variable]
encrypt.c:   407 |     unsigned char LastCiphertextBlock[16], PaddedBlock[16];
encrypt.c:       |                   ^~~~~~~~~~~~~~~~~~~
encrypt.c: encrypt.c: In function 'keyschedule':
encrypt.c: encrypt.c:52:11: warning: 'KN' may be used uninitialized in this function [-Wmaybe-uninitialized]
encrypt.c:    52 |     for(i = KN / 4; i < (roundNum + 1) * 4; i++)
encrypt.c:       |         ~~^~~~~~~~

Number of similar (implementation,compiler) pairs: 4, namely:
ImplementationCompiler
T:refgcc -march=native -mtune=native -O2 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O3 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-Os -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)

Namespace violations


encrypt.o AES128Enc T
encrypt.o N 0
encrypt.o N 112
encrypt.o N 115
encrypt.o N 123
encrypt.o N 12c
encrypt.o N 133
encrypt.o N 13a
encrypt.o N 141
encrypt.o N 143
encrypt.o N 14f
encrypt.o N 159
encrypt.o N 18f
encrypt.o N 1c5
encrypt.o N 1ce
encrypt.o N 1d7
encrypt.o N 1da
encrypt.o N 1e0
encrypt.o N 1e3
encrypt.o N 1e7
encrypt.o N 1e9
encrypt.o N 1ef
encrypt.o N 1f3
encrypt.o N 1f8
encrypt.o N 1fa
encrypt.o N 1fd
encrypt.o N 202
encrypt.o N 20d
encrypt.o N 217
encrypt.o N 21b
encrypt.o N 222
encrypt.o N 22c
encrypt.o N 23f
encrypt.o N 24b
encrypt.o N 25
encrypt.o N 253
encrypt.o N 255
encrypt.o N 25b
encrypt.o N 25d
encrypt.o N 26b
encrypt.o N 27a
encrypt.o N 27c
encrypt.o N 281
encrypt.o N 298
encrypt.o N 29a
encrypt.o N 29c
encrypt.o N 2a1
encrypt.o N 2a6
encrypt.o N 2ac
encrypt.o N 2af
encrypt.o N 2b4
encrypt.o N 2b6
encrypt.o N 2b8
encrypt.o N 2f
encrypt.o N f5
encrypt.o N fa
encrypt.o N fe
encrypt.o RC D
encrypt.o RoundKey B
encrypt.o Times2 T
encrypt.o keyschedule T
encrypt.o sbox D

Number of similar (implementation,compiler) pairs: 1, namely:
ImplementationCompiler
T:refclang -march=native -O2 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Raspbian_Clang_11.0.1)

Namespace violations


encrypt.o AES128Enc T
encrypt.o N 0
encrypt.o N 112
encrypt.o N 115
encrypt.o N 123
encrypt.o N 12c
encrypt.o N 133
encrypt.o N 13a
encrypt.o N 141
encrypt.o N 143
encrypt.o N 14f
encrypt.o N 159
encrypt.o N 18f
encrypt.o N 1c5
encrypt.o N 1ce
encrypt.o N 1d7
encrypt.o N 1da
encrypt.o N 1e0
encrypt.o N 1e3
encrypt.o N 1e7
encrypt.o N 1e9
encrypt.o N 1ef
encrypt.o N 1f1
encrypt.o N 1f4
encrypt.o N 1f9
encrypt.o N 1fd
encrypt.o N 202
encrypt.o N 20d
encrypt.o N 217
encrypt.o N 21b
encrypt.o N 222
encrypt.o N 22c
encrypt.o N 23f
encrypt.o N 24b
encrypt.o N 25
encrypt.o N 253
encrypt.o N 255
encrypt.o N 25b
encrypt.o N 25d
encrypt.o N 26b
encrypt.o N 27a
encrypt.o N 27c
encrypt.o N 281
encrypt.o N 298
encrypt.o N 29a
encrypt.o N 29c
encrypt.o N 2a1
encrypt.o N 2a6
encrypt.o N 2ac
encrypt.o N 2af
encrypt.o N 2b4
encrypt.o N 2b6
encrypt.o N 2b8
encrypt.o N 2f
encrypt.o N f5
encrypt.o N fa
encrypt.o N fe
encrypt.o RC D
encrypt.o RoundKey B
encrypt.o Times2 T
encrypt.o keyschedule T
encrypt.o sbox D

Number of similar (implementation,compiler) pairs: 1, namely:
ImplementationCompiler
T:refclang -march=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Raspbian_Clang_11.0.1)

Namespace violations


encrypt.o AES128Enc T
encrypt.o N 0
encrypt.o N 111
encrypt.o N 114
encrypt.o N 122
encrypt.o N 12b
encrypt.o N 137
encrypt.o N 141
encrypt.o N 148
encrypt.o N 17e
encrypt.o N 1b4
encrypt.o N 1bd
encrypt.o N 1c6
encrypt.o N 1c8
encrypt.o N 1cb
encrypt.o N 1d1
encrypt.o N 1d4
encrypt.o N 1d8
encrypt.o N 1de
encrypt.o N 1e0
encrypt.o N 1e5
encrypt.o N 1e7
encrypt.o N 1ea
encrypt.o N 1ee
encrypt.o N 1f5
encrypt.o N 1fc
encrypt.o N 201
encrypt.o N 20c
encrypt.o N 216
encrypt.o N 21a
encrypt.o N 221
encrypt.o N 22b
encrypt.o N 23e
encrypt.o N 24a
encrypt.o N 25
encrypt.o N 252
encrypt.o N 254
encrypt.o N 25a
encrypt.o N 25c
encrypt.o N 26a
encrypt.o N 279
encrypt.o N 27b
encrypt.o N 280
encrypt.o N 297
encrypt.o N 299
encrypt.o N 29b
encrypt.o N 2a0
encrypt.o N 2a5
encrypt.o N 2ab
encrypt.o N 2ae
encrypt.o N 2b3
encrypt.o N 2b5
encrypt.o N 2b7
encrypt.o N 2f
encrypt.o N f4
encrypt.o N f9
encrypt.o N fd
encrypt.o RC D
encrypt.o RoundKey B
encrypt.o Times2 T
encrypt.o keyschedule T
encrypt.o sbox D

Number of similar (implementation,compiler) pairs: 1, namely:
ImplementationCompiler
T:refclang -march=native -O -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Raspbian_Clang_11.0.1)

Namespace violations


encrypt.o AES128Enc T
encrypt.o N 0
encrypt.o N 112
encrypt.o N 115
encrypt.o N 123
encrypt.o N 12c
encrypt.o N 133
encrypt.o N 13a
encrypt.o N 141
encrypt.o N 143
encrypt.o N 14f
encrypt.o N 159
encrypt.o N 18f
encrypt.o N 1c5
encrypt.o N 1ce
encrypt.o N 1d7
encrypt.o N 1da
encrypt.o N 1e0
encrypt.o N 1e3
encrypt.o N 1e7
encrypt.o N 1ed
encrypt.o N 1ef
encrypt.o N 1f4
encrypt.o N 1f6
encrypt.o N 1f9
encrypt.o N 1fd
encrypt.o N 202
encrypt.o N 20d
encrypt.o N 217
encrypt.o N 21b
encrypt.o N 222
encrypt.o N 22c
encrypt.o N 23f
encrypt.o N 24b
encrypt.o N 25
encrypt.o N 253
encrypt.o N 255
encrypt.o N 25b
encrypt.o N 25d
encrypt.o N 26b
encrypt.o N 27a
encrypt.o N 27c
encrypt.o N 281
encrypt.o N 298
encrypt.o N 29a
encrypt.o N 29c
encrypt.o N 2a1
encrypt.o N 2a6
encrypt.o N 2ac
encrypt.o N 2af
encrypt.o N 2b4
encrypt.o N 2b6
encrypt.o N 2b8
encrypt.o N 2f
encrypt.o N f5
encrypt.o N fa
encrypt.o N fe
encrypt.o RC D
encrypt.o RoundKey B
encrypt.o Times2 T
encrypt.o keyschedule T
encrypt.o sbox D

Number of similar (implementation,compiler) pairs: 1, namely:
ImplementationCompiler
T:refclang -march=native -Os -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Raspbian_Clang_11.0.1)

Namespace violations


encrypt.o AES128Enc T
encrypt.o N 0
encrypt.o N 111
encrypt.o N 114
encrypt.o N 122
encrypt.o N 12b
encrypt.o N 132
encrypt.o N 139
encrypt.o N 140
encrypt.o N 142
encrypt.o N 14e
encrypt.o N 158
encrypt.o N 18e
encrypt.o N 1c4
encrypt.o N 1cd
encrypt.o N 1d6
encrypt.o N 1d9
encrypt.o N 1df
encrypt.o N 1e2
encrypt.o N 1e6
encrypt.o N 1e8
encrypt.o N 1ee
encrypt.o N 1f0
encrypt.o N 1f3
encrypt.o N 1f8
encrypt.o N 1fc
encrypt.o N 201
encrypt.o N 20c
encrypt.o N 216
encrypt.o N 21a
encrypt.o N 221
encrypt.o N 22b
encrypt.o N 23e
encrypt.o N 24a
encrypt.o N 25
encrypt.o N 252
encrypt.o N 254
encrypt.o N 25a
encrypt.o N 25c
encrypt.o N 26a
encrypt.o N 279
encrypt.o N 27b
encrypt.o N 280
encrypt.o N 297
encrypt.o N 299
encrypt.o N 29b
encrypt.o N 2a0
encrypt.o N 2a5
encrypt.o N 2ab
encrypt.o N 2ae
encrypt.o N 2b3
encrypt.o N 2b5
encrypt.o N 2b7
encrypt.o N 2f
encrypt.o N f4
encrypt.o N f9
encrypt.o N fd
encrypt.o RC D
encrypt.o RoundKey B
encrypt.o Times2 T
encrypt.o keyschedule T
encrypt.o sbox D

Number of similar (implementation,compiler) pairs: 1, namely:
ImplementationCompiler
T:refclang -mcpu=native -O3 -fwrapv -Qunused-arguments -fPIC -fPIE -gdwarf-4 -Wall (Raspbian_Clang_11.0.1)

Namespace violations


encrypt.o AES128Enc T
encrypt.o RC D
encrypt.o RoundKey B
encrypt.o Times2 T
encrypt.o keyschedule T
encrypt.o sbox D

Number of similar (implementation,compiler) pairs: 4, namely:
ImplementationCompiler
T:refgcc -march=native -mtune=native -O2 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O3 -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-O -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)
T:refgcc -march=native -mtune=native -Os -fwrapv -fPIC -fPIE -gdwarf-4 -Wall (10.2.1_20210110)